Assuming free fall, how ar does the ball fall in 1.50 … WebFalling objects form an interesting class of motion problems. For example, we can estimate the depth of a vertical mine shaft by dropping a rock into it and listening for the rock to hit the bottom. By applying the kinematics developed so far to falling objects, we can examine some interesting situations and learn much about gravity in the process. Web1 aug. 2010 · Although it does not allow for factors such as air resistence, perhaps it's the formula. s = (iVt) + ( (1/2)at2) where s is Distance, iV is initial velocity, t is time (t2 is time … Web4 sep. 2024 · In this example, we will use the time of 8 seconds. Calculate the final free fall speed (just before hitting the ground) with the formula v = v₀ + gt = 0 + 9.80665 * 8 = 78.45 m/s . Find the free fall distance using the equation s = (1/2)gt² = 0.5 * 9.80665 * 8² = 313.8 m . How far does a freely falling object fall during the 10th second of ...

WebIn 5 seconds it goes from zero to 50m/s — an average of 25m/s 125 metres. OR you could use the suvat equation with no v in it. use s = ut + 1/2 a t² with u=0; a=10; t=5 s = 5 X 5² = 125 metres. Web12 dec. 2024 · Using Newton: F D = m a x. With a x the horizontal acceleration: a x = d d t v x. The distance x travelled sideways is given by: x = 1 2 a x t 2. Because the horizontal and vertical movements are independent of each other, using t f would give us x f, the distance travelled sideways during the fall: x f ≈ 1 2 m g ρ u 2 C D A H.
